Departing from Clacton-on-Sea
Located right in the centre of town and just a 10-minute walk from the seafront and Clacton Pier, Clacton-on-Sea station marks the end of the Sunshine Coast Line, a scenic route linking London with the Essex coast.
The station is easy to reach with a drop-off and pick-up point right outside, parking for both bicycles and cars, and a bus station just across the road for convenient local connections.
Managed by Greater Anglia, Clacton-on-Sea station offers direct trains to London Liverpool Street every hour, with additional services for commuters during peak times. All services from here are run by Greater Anglia.
Main stops
Travelling from Clacton-on-Sea to London Liverpool Street, you’ll journey through the heart of Essex, passing charming villages and historic towns, including Thorpe-le-Soken, Wivenhoe, Colchester, Marks Tey, Witham, Chelmsford, Shenfield and Stratford before rolling into the vibrant east of the city.
Arriving at London Liverpool Street
Arriving into London Liverpool Street, you’ll find yourself in one of the capital’s most dynamic rail hubs and the gateway to the City of London, where gleaming glass towers rise alongside centuries-old architecture.
With easy access to the Elizabeth line, London Overground, and four Underground lines (Central, Circle, Metropolitan and Hammersmith & City), as well as bus stops and taxi ranks right outside, getting away from London Liverpool Street to the rest of the capital couldn’t be simpler.
Managed by Network Rail, London Liverpool Street is a popular commuter hub and one of the capital’s best-connected stations, linking London with destinations across Essex, East Anglia and Hertfordshire. It’s served by the Elizabeth line, offering fast connections to Heathrow Airport, Reading and Maidenhead, Greater Anglia with trains to Norwich, Ipswich, Colchester, Southend and Cambridge, as well as Stansted Airport via the Stansted Express.
Step outside the station, and you’re just moments away from Old Spitalfields Market, where independent traders, vintage treasures and global street food come together beneath one striking glass roof. Wander the creative streets of Shoreditch, alive with street art, galleries and independent cafés, or stroll down Bishopsgate, where historic pubs and medieval churches sit in the shadow of London’s gleaming skyscrapers.

Greater Anglia train travel advice
Before boarding your Clacton-on-Sea to London Liverpool Street train, take a quick look at this handy guide, covering everything you need to know for a smooth journey, from luggage and bikes to travelling with children, pets and accessibility support.
- Luggage: Passengers can take a reasonable amount of luggage onboard Greater Anglia trains free of charge. Larger bags should be stored in luggage racks or under your seat, keeping aisles and doorways clear.
- Bicycles: Standard bikes and e-bikes are welcome in carriages marked with green stripes, though reservations are required on intercity routes. Folding bikes can be brought on board at any time when folded. E-scooters are not permitted.
- Children: Kids under five travel for free, and children aged 5-15 can get 50% off standard fares. During off-peak times, children can also travel for just £2 return when accompanied by an adult, and teens aged 16-17 can enjoy half-price fares across the network with a 16-17 Saver railcard.
- Pets: Passengers can bring up to two pets on board Greater Anglia services free of charge. Dogs must be kept on a lead, and smaller animals should be transported in a secure carrier. All pets should be kept off seats.
- Passenger Assist: If you need help boarding, carrying luggage or getting around stations, you can book Passenger Assist in advance when you buy your ticket, via the app, or by asking for assistance at staffed stations on the day of travel.

How far in advance can I book my train ticket?
To get the best price on UK train tickets, it is essential to book as early as you can. Train operators generally release their cheapest Advance tickets up to 12 weeks ahead of the travel date, making early booking the most effective way to secure a lower fare.
